Summary of the Role

The Purpose of the Role is to support the development of a sustainable Lean culture by driving the elimination of waste and enabling flow of value to the customer.

The CI Specialist will demonstrate responsibility for the deployment of Lean Thinking and Practices, Implementation of Improvement Projects and support of daily activities, ensuring alignment with Global Operational Excellence.

This role is predominantly based on site and is an exciting opportunity to join a fast paced organisation during a period of rapid and extensive growth.

Key Responsibilities

As part of a dedicated CI team

  • Lead and coordinate Continuous Improvement projects to streamline operations.
  • Analyse and enhance operational and business processes.
  • Serve as a subject matter expert in Lean & Six Sigma methodologies.
  • Implement project plans and monitor progress to ensure successful outcomes.
  • Educate and empower employees in Lean/Six Sigma tools and techniques.
  • Maintain KPIs and ensure project targets are met within specified timelines.
  • Foster a culture of continuous improvement within the organisation.
  • Contribute to documenting best practices .
  • Communicate effectively with cross-functional stakeholders and support the site's strategy and vision.

Key Requirements

  • 1 to 2 years experience of working in a lean project environment, successfully implementing continuous improvement solutions, either individually or as part of a team
  • Yellow Belt or equivalent
  • Demonstrated success in delivery of improvements and a desire to work as part of a dedicated continuous improvement team
  • Strong team player able to demonstrate ability to lead and facilitate informal and formal teams in the development and delivery of improvement solutions.
  • Ability to work across the entire organisation and work closely with stakeholders at all levels of the organisation.
  • Must be able to co-ordinate multiple activities concurrently, whilst consistently be meeting tight deadlines
  • Hands on approach to problem solving and mind set, organised and methodical.
  • Demonstrated ability to extract critical information to enable effective and appropriate decision making.
  • Understanding of Stakeholder management tools in order to ensure engagement in change at all levels, e.g. Communication plans, RACI, SIPOC
  • Willing to learn and develop skills and knowledge
  • Some experience of working as part of Continuous Improvement Teams

What We Do

PCI is a leading provider of integrated pharmaceutical development services to the global healthcare market. With facilities in North America and Europe, PCI supports pharmaceutical and biotech companies with products destined for more than 100 countries around the world. PCI provides services for each stage of the product lifecycle – from early Phase I through commercial launch and long-term supply – and partners with customers to provide key insight and expertise in enabling successful commercialization and bringing lifesaving medications to patients.
